html {

}
div.corrector {
 height: 30px;
}
body {
    font-family: Arial, helvetica;
    text-align:center;
    background-color: #00accc;
}

#container {
   margin-top: 40px;
   margin-left: auto;
   margin-right: auto;
   width: 50em;
   text-align: left;
   height: 590px;
   width: 790px;
}

#top_navigation {
  height: 40px;
  width: 793px;
  margin: 0px;
  margin-left: 0px;
}


img.mainiohelsinki {
 float:left;
 padding-right:5px;
border: 0;
}

#top_nav {
 float:left;
}

.mainpage {
   background-image: url('/resources/images/content_bg_luumu.png');
}

.subpage {
   background-image: url('/resources/images/content_subpage.png');
}

.themepage {
   background-image: url('/resources/images/content_themepage.png');
}


#bottom_navigation {
 height: 50px;
}

a {
   color: white;
}

div#kuplat {
  float:left;
  margin-left: 0;
  width: 352px;
  height: 268px;
}

a.ylalinkki_1 {
  display:block;
  background-image: url('/resources/images/ylalinkit/ylalinkki_1.png');
  background-repeat: no-repeat;
  float:right;
  height: 40px;
  width: 160px;
}

a.ylalinkki_1:hover {
  background-image: url('/resources/images/ylalinkit/ylalinkki_1_active.png');
}

a.ylalinkki_2 {
  display:block;
  background-image: url('/resources/images/ylalinkit/ylalinkki_2.png');
  background-repeat: no-repeat;
  float:right;
  height: 40px;
  width: 129px;
}

a.ylalinkki_2:hover {
  background-image: url('/resources/images/ylalinkit/ylalinkki_2_active.png');
}
a.ylalinkki_3 {
  display:block;
  background-image: url('/resources/images/ylalinkit/ylalinkki_3.png');
  background-repeat: no-repeat;
  float:right;
  height: 40px;
  width: 130px;
}

a.ylalinkki_3:hover {
  background-image: url('/resources/images/ylalinkit/ylalinkki_3_active.png');
}

a.ylalinkki_4 {
  display:block;
  background-image: url('/resources/images/ylalinkit/ylalinkki_4.png');
  background-repeat: no-repeat;
  float:right;
  height: 40px;
  width: 129px;
}

a.ylalinkki_4:hover {
  background-image: url('/resources/images/ylalinkit/ylalinkki_4_active.png');
}
a.ylalinkki_1_active {
  display:block;
  background-image: url('/resources/images/ylalinkit/ylalinkki_1_active.png');
  background-repeat: no-repeat;
  float:right;
  height: 40px;
  width: 159px;
}
a.ylalinkki_2_active {
  display:block;
  display:block;  background-image: url('/resources/images/ylalinkit/ylalinkki_2_active.png');
  background-repeat: no-repeat;
  float:right;
  height: 40px;
  width: 129px;
}
a.ylalinkki_3_active {
  display:block;
  background-image: url('/resources/images/ylalinkit/ylalinkki_3_active.png');
  background-repeat: no-repeat;
  float:right;
  height: 41px;
  width: 130px;
}
a.ylalinkki_4_active {
  display:block;
  background-image: url('/resources/images/ylalinkit/ylalinkki_4_active.png');
  background-repeat: no-repeat;
  float:right;
  height: 40px;
  width: 129px;
}
a.kupla_1 {
  display:block;
  background-image: url('/resources/images/kuplat/kupla_yla.png');
  background-repeat: no-repeat;
  width: 352px;
  height: 109px;
}

a.kupla_2 {
  display:block;
  background-image: url('/resources/images/kuplat/kupla_vasen.png');
   background-repeat: no-repeat;
  width: 158px;
  height: 88px;
float:left;
}

a.kupla_3 {
  display:block;
  background-image: url('/resources/images/kuplat/kupla_oikea.png');
  background-repeat: no-repeat;
  width: 194px;
  height: 90px;
float:left;
}

a.kupla_4 { 
  display:block;
  background-image: url('/resources/images/kuplat/kupla_ala.png');
  background-repeat: no-repeat;
  width: 352px;
  height: 68px;
}

a.kupla_1:hover {
  background-image: url('/resources/images/kuplat/kupla_yla_active.png');
}
a.kupla_2:hover {
  background-image: url('/resources/images/kuplat/kupla_vasen_active.png');
}  
a.kupla_3:hover {
  background-image: url('/resources/images/kuplat/kupla_oikea_active.png');
}
a.kupla_4:hover {
  background-image: url('/resources/images/kuplat/kupla_ala_active.png');
}

a.alalinkki_1 {
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_1.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 115px;
}
a.alalinkki_1:hover {
  background-image: url('/resources/images/alalinkit/alalinkki_1_active.png');
}
a.alalinkki_2 {
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_2.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 185px;
}
a.alalinkki_2:hover {
  background-image: url('/resources/images/alalinkit/alalinkki_2_active.png');
}
a.alalinkki_3 {
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_3.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 115px;
}

a.alalinkki_3:hover {
  background-image: url('/resources/images/alalinkit/alalinkki_3_active.png');
}
a.alalinkki_4 {
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_4.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 130px;
}

a.alalinkki_4:hover {
  background-image: url('/resources/images/alalinkit/alalinkki_4_active.png');
}
a.alalinkki_5 {
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_5.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 145px;
}
a.alalinkki_5:hover {
  background-image: url('/resources/images/alalinkit/alalinkki_5_active.png');
}
a.alalinkki_6 {
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_6.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 100px;
}

a.alalinkki_6:hover {
  background-image: url('/resources/images/alalinkit/alalinkki_6_active.png');
}
a.alalinkki_1_active  {
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_1_active.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 115px;
}
a.alalinkki_2_active {
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_2_active.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 185px;
}
a.alalinkki_3_active {
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_3_active.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 115px;
}
a.alalinkki_4_active {
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_4_active.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 130px;
}
a.alalinkki_5_active {
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_5_active.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 145px;
}
a.alalinkki_6_active {  
  display:block;
  background-image: url('/resources/images/alalinkit/alalinkki_6_active.png');
  background-repeat: no-repeat;
  float:left;
  height: 50px;
  width: 100px;
}

div#subpage_text {
  margin-left: 60px;
  margin-top: 30px; 
  overflow: auto;
  scrollbar-face-color: #00accc;
  scrollbar-highlight-color: #00accc;
  scrollbar-3dlight-color: #00accc;
  scrollbar-darkshadow-color: #00accc;
  scrollbar-shadow-color: #00accc;
  scrollbar-arrow-color: #00accc;
  scrollbar-track-color: #00accc; 
  width: 440px;
  height: 340px;
}

#content {
  margin-top: -1px;
  height: 460px;
  width: 790px;
}



a.mainiohelsinki_link {
 float:left;
}

span.optional {
   color: black;
   font-size: 10pt;
   line-height: 18pt;
}

/*
 LOGIN styles
*/

p.password_forgotten a {
   color: black;
}

form#sendPasswordForm a {
   color: black;
}
